Frequently Asked Questions


You can either email me with some information about your country (TV providers, their Web sites, existing solutions/scripts to grab the EPG from). If you are familiar with  programming, especially with Python programming, you can submit a script for your country as well, when the scripting API will be available.

The MegaEPG supports Israel, South Africa and Norway. Other countries will be added sooner or later.

No, the MegaEPG is not an Open Source project. It has an open API which has to be documented yet, but the sources are not publicly available.

The story is short. When I thought on how to name my EPG grabber, I suddenly looked at my living room HTPC (which is a MSI's MegaPC 865Pro series) and the name was born. And no, MSI doesn't make any good HTPCs so that was not an advertisement!

There are many EPG grabbers out there, indeed. However I wasn't able to find one which was a) fast but accurate, b) easy to install and configure, c) working with the native MCE/Vista guide formats. Some of them require too much as prerequisites (once I had to install a few versions of .NET and a few versions of the Java Runtime to try a single grabber!), others are too slow and stress providers' servers heavily. I didn't like existing solutions because they are not friednly for the end user. Besides, most of the grabbers obtain only basic information while I was interested in as perfect grabber as possible: I wanted programs' original name, year of production, episode numbers parsing, stars rating, etc. The MegaEPG project is a try to implement these ideas:

  • It doesn't make you download and install run-time platforms and 3d party application/services creating a garbage or instability conditions in the operating system. All you need is in the "box" and nothing is copied into the system directories.
  • It is friendly for you, friendly for the media center application and friendly for the TV provider website (as much as possible of course, considering that EPG grabbing is not a trivial task).
  • It creates the most possible complete and accurate guides.